Transaction 23a20a1b51f6579ebad113d1b442fdef39b4d9ece31be8a514e2062052ffcd8c

2 Input
2 Outputs
  • 23a20a1b51f6579ebad113d1b442fdef39b4d9ece31be8a514e2062052ffcd8c:0
  • value  20112
    address  3L3jesKyHuWVFTDakGJbLmK8bXjSG22Azu
  • 23a20a1b51f6579ebad113d1b442fdef39b4d9ece31be8a514e2062052ffcd8c:1
  • value  12858051
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w